Leaping Lizards! … uh, I mean … Jumping Jellyfish!??
E for effort!
Interesting depiction of leaping jellyfish.
January 08, 2016
Doug K 4 months ago
Leaping Lizards! … uh, I mean … Jumping Jellyfish!??
waltermgm 4 months ago
E for effort!
daleandkristen 4 months ago
Interesting depiction of leaping jellyfish.